The Digital Transformation of the Gambling Industry
Over the past decade, online betting has grown exponentially. Data from Grand View Research indicates that the global online gambling market was valued at over USD 66.7 billion in 2020, with projections suggesting it will reach USD 127.3 billion by 2027. This surge is driven by improved internet accessibility, mobile device proliferation, and innovations such as live dealer games and virtual sports.
However, alongside these advancements, concerns around responsible gambling and player protection have heightened. Industry stakeholders now recognize that technological sophistication must be coupled with ethical frameworks and stringent regulation.
Key Challenges in Ensuring Responsible Gambling
| Challenge | Industry Insight & Data |
|---|---|
| Player Addiction & Harm | Studies show that approximately 0.5-3% of gamblers develop gambling problems, with online gambling increasing accessibility and risk factors. The UK Gambling Commission reports that 40% of problem gamblers use online platforms extensively. |
| Transparency & Fair Play | Ensuring Random Number Generators (RNG) integrity and transparent payout rates remains a core industry obligation, with independent audits increasing consumer confidence. |
| Data Security & Privacy | With digital transactions, safeguarding personal data is paramount; recent breaches highlight the importance of robust cybersecurity measures. |
Innovative Approaches to Promoting Responsible Gambling
Addressing these challenges requires a multipronged approach. Cutting-edge solutions in the industry include:
- Real-time Monitoring and Interventions: Advanced analytics enable operators to detect risky behaviours early and implement automated alerts or temporary suspensions.
- Self-Exclusion and Deposit Limits: Providing players with self-control tools empowers them to set boundaries and manage their betting habits effectively.
- Educational Resources & Support: Platforms increasingly integrate responsible gambling information, helplines, and links to support organizations.
